Nanna House
Mumbai’s breakfast culture is getting a new regional twist with Nanna House in Bandra. This place specialises in Andhra-style breakfast classics like the Pesarattu, Poori Saagu, Button Idli paired with chutneys that carry homestyle flavour. “Nanna” means father in Telugu, and the name is a nod to the nostalgia and home-ties behind the concept.

BarQat
BarQat, JW Marriott Sahar’s newest fine-dining restaurant, is all about abundance, since that’s exactly what its name means in Urdu. The space celebrates India’s culinary heritage through a menu that connects four iconic regions, Kashmir, Lucknow, Bhopal, and Hyderabad. The menu includes rich kebabs, biryanis, and curries that retain authenticity. Each dish narrates its own story, showing how regional recipes evolved differently across India’s culinary map.

Galeries Lafayette
Mumbai’s luxury scene just levelled up. The iconic Galeries Lafayette, France’s legendary department store, has officially opened its first Indian flagship in the heart of Kala Ghoda. The store spans several floors of designer fashion, fine jewellery, accessories, beauty, and lifestyle brands, with more than 250 global labels under one roof. The interiors reflect Parisian grandeur with South Mumbai’s artistic energy, with curated installations, limited-edition collaborations, and upcoming pop-ups by Indian designers.

Coastal Road Promenade
Marine Drive during the night and Coastal Road Promenade in the morning! That's how Sobo peeps have been spending their days ever since the promenade opened. Spanning 7.47 km along the western coastline, this stunning promenade gives Mumbaikars a fresh front-row view of the Arabian Sea. And it's already the city's newest obsession. The 5.25 km connects Priyadarshini Park-Haji Ali and Baroda Palace-Worli, while the remaining 2 km stretch will follow in some time. There's 19 entry points, 4 pedestrian subways, and a lot of free public access.
